Abstract
The utility model discloses a thread leading frame device used for a flat knitting machine. The thread leading frame device comprises a thread leading structure and a thread outlet structure, wherein the thread leading structure comprises a cantilever and a thread leading plate, and the thread leading plate is connected with the cantilever through a retaining ring; the thread outlet structure comprises a supporting plate and a tension structure, the tension structure comprises a tension device and auxiliary plates, the tension device and the auxiliary plate are located on the top face of the supporting plate, the auxiliary plates are located on the two sides of the tension device, the two sides of the supporting plate are provided with a front guide rail plate and a rear guide rail plate respectively, and a thread poking plate and a thread outlet plate are arranged on the front guide rail plate. The number of thread leading holes in the thread leading plate and the number of thread outlet holes in the thread outlet plate are increased to machine more complex textile, meanwhile, machining efficiency is high, and thread leading speed is high; due to the design of a main tension shaft and an auxiliary tension shaft, tensioning adjustment of knitting threads is more convenient and rapider, manual adjustment is not needed, due to the thread outlet holes in the thread outlet plate and the auxiliary thread outlet holes in the thread poking plate, the knitting threads will not twine together, and therefore product quality is improved.
